4. Total number of enrollees in Philippine Public Safety College
Year	Number of Enrollees
2002	135
2003	123
2004	244
2005	307
2006	206
2007	206
2008	409
2009	529
2010	460
2011	654
2012	710
2013	679
2014	518
2015	667
2016	345
2017	230
2018	269
2019	338
2020	411
2021	544
2022	317

Your right to request a review

If you are unhappy with this response to your FOI request, you may ask us to carry out an internal review of the response by writing to PBGEN Ferdinando G Sevilla (Ret.), MPSA, PPSC President at admin.office@ppsc.gov.ph. Your review request should explain why you are dissatisfied with this response, and should be made within 15 calendar days from the date when you received this letter. We will complete the review and tell you the result within 30 calendar days from the date when we receive your review request.

If you are not satisfied with the result of the review, you then have the right to appeal to the Office of the President under Administrative Order No. 22 (s. 2011).
